As by any heating system, particularly those that use solid fuels, it is important the service the unit. Some service requirement are frequent, and others are only required once a year. It is important to carry out these service requirements as without them the stove will run efficiently, generating more ash as well as smoke, in addition to also importantly using more fuel. In terms of the frequent service to the pellet stove, the most regular job is checking the ash bin on the pellet stove. How often this is required will depend on what type of fuel pellets you are combustion, plus the size of ash bin that you pellet stove has. For case in point if you are burning premium grade wood pellets you may not necessitate to empty your ash bin until the end of the week or maybe even later. Some pellet boilers now have ash compression systems. This method that running on premium pellet fuels, the boiler could operate for up to 6 months without the user emptying the ash bin.

Though, if you are using lower grade biomass pellets or even other wood pellets, you may have to empty your ash bin every day or every few days. It is also good practice to make sure your burn pot is operating without a large build up of ash. Drop down burn pots are particularly susceptible to this issue. A build up of ash in the burn pot can tackle combustion air from reaching the fire, this can lead to inefficient burning, resulting in less temperature being generated and also increased energy consumption to get the stove to the most wanted temperature. The other main area where a frequent service can help is the temperature exchanger tubes. The tubes absorb fuel from the exhaust gases, plus flue it into the room. Though the heat exchanger tubes do get coated in fly ash along with creosote. Keeping the temperature exchanger tubes clean is important to guarantee proficient heat transfer in to the room. Some stoves have an inbuilt cleaning tool. By means of moving the tool backwards plus forwards several times, excess build up of ash will drop into the stove. Its good practice to try plus do this as frequently as potential. For removing the ash from your pellet stove, an ash vac in by far the finest solution.
